Youtube row Russian opposition leader’s video is blocked

-

Youtube yesterday temporaril­y blocked a video posted by Alexei Navalny, the Russian opposition leader, calling for a voters’ strike, because the video included “illegal” hashtags mentioning Vladimir Putin.

Mr Navalny has announced a series of rallies pushing for a boycott of the 2018 presidenti­al vote, after the Central Election Commission refused to register him as a candidate. “Just now we found out what was the formal reason [for blocking the video],” Mr Navalny wrote in his blog. “It sounds exotic – unlawful hashtags.”

The video later returned to Youtube, which said the blocking was accidental.
